Ordinals
beta
Sat 902642369331326
decimal
180528.2369331326
degree
0°180528′1104″2369331326‴
percentile
42.98297001543967%
name
hlmrxfthucp
cycle
0
epoch
0
period
89
block
180528
offset
2369331326
timestamp
2012-05-17 21:42:11 UTC
rarity
common
prev
next